Albie is comparing the ratio of students in her class that are wearing the color green to the total number of students in her class. She finds out of 30 students in her class, 7 are wearing green. What kind of ratio relationship is she using?

Albie is using a ratio relationship between the number of students wearing the color green and the total number of students in her class.

what type of ratio is she using?

Albie is using a part-to-whole ratio, specifically the ratio of students wearing green to the total number of students in her class.

Niko has a jar of candy containing strawberry, butterscotch, and root beer flavors. If there are 10 strawberry, 13 butterscotch, and 7 root beer candies, which ratio shows the quantity of the strawberry-flavored candy to the total number of candies Niko owns?

The ratio that shows the quantity of strawberry-flavored candy to the total number of candies Niko owns is 10: (10+13+7).
